What Is Web Scrapin...
 
Notifications
Clear all
What Is Web Scraping And How One Can Use It?
What Is Web Scraping And How One Can Use It?
Group: Registered
Joined: 2022-11-09
New Member

About Me

Suppose you want some info from a website? Let’s say a paragraph on Donald Trump! What do you do? Well, you'll be able to copy and paste the data from Wikipedia to your own file. But what if you want to get giant amounts of knowledge from a website as quickly as potential? Resembling massive amounts of data from a website to train a Machine Learning algorithm? In such a situation, copying and pasting will not work! And that’s when you’ll want to use Web Scraping.   
  
Unlike the long and mind-numbing process of manually getting data, Web scraping uses intelligence automation strategies to get thousands and even hundreds of thousands of data sets in a smaller quantity of time. So let’s understand what Web scraping is in detail and easy methods to use it to obtain data from other websites.  
  
Web scraping is an automated technique to acquire giant amounts of data from websites. Most of this data is unstructured data in an HTML format which is then converted into structured data in a spreadsheet or a database so that it can be utilized in varied applications. There are various completely different ways to perform web scraping to acquire data from websites. These embrace using on-line services, explicit API’s and even creating your code for web scraping from scratch. Many giant websites, like Google, Twitter, Facebook, StackOverflow, etc. have API’s that help you access their data in a structured format. This is the most effective option, but there are different sites that don’t permit customers to access giant quantities of data in a structured kind or they are merely not that technologically advanced. In that situation, it’s best to make use of Web Scraping to scrape the website for data.  
  
  
Web scraping requires elements, namely the crawler and the scraper. The crawler is an artificial intelligence algorithm that browses the web to seek for the actual data required by following the links across the internet. The scraper, then again, is a specific tool created to extract data from the website. The design of the scraper can range tremendously in keeping with the advancedity and scope of the project in order that it can quickly and accurately extract the data.  
  
How Web Scrapers Work?  
Web Scrapers can extract all of the data on explicit sites or the specific data that a person wants. Ideally, it’s greatest for those who specify the data you want in order that the web scraper only extracts that data quickly. For example, you may wish to scrape an Amazon web page for the types of juicers available, however you might only need the data concerning the models of various juicers and not the client reviews.   
  
So, when a web scraper must scrape a site, first the URLs are provided. Then it loads all of the HTML code for those sites and a more advanced scraper would possibly even extract all the CSS and Javascript parts as well. Then the scraper obtains the required data from this HTML code and outputs this data within the format specified by the user. Mostly, this is within the form of an Excel spreadsheet or a CSV file, but the data can also be saved in different formats, similar to a JSON file.  
  
Totally different Types of Web Scrapers  
Web Scrapers can be divided on the basis of many alternative criteria, together with Self-built or Pre-constructed Web Scrapers, Browser extension or Software Web Scrapers, and Cloud or Local Web Scrapers.  
  
You'll be able to have Self-constructed Web Scrapers however that requires advanced knowledge of programming. And if you would like more options in your Web Scrapper, then you definitely need even more knowledge. Alternatively, pre-built Web Scrapers are beforehand created scrapers you could download and run easily. These even have more advanced options that you may customize.  
  
Browser extensions Web Scrapers are extensions that can be added to your browser. These are straightforward to run as they're integrated with your browser, however on the similar time, they're additionally limited because of this. Any advanced options which are outside the scope of your browser are impossible to run on Browser extension Web Scrapers. However Software Web Scrapers don’t have these limitations as they are often downloaded and installed on your computer. These are more complicated than Browser web scrapers, but in addition they have advanced features that aren't limited by the scope of your browser.  
  
Cloud Web Scrapers run on the cloud, which is an off-site server largely provided by the company that you buy the scraper from. These enable your computer to focus on other tasks as the computer resources usually are not required to scrape data from websites. Native Web Scrapers, however, run on your pc utilizing native resources. So, if the Web scrapers require more CPU or RAM, then your laptop will change into sluggish and not be able to perform other tasks.  
  
If you have any sort of inquiries regarding where and ways to use Currency Prices Scraping, you can contact us at our own site.

Location

Occupation

Currency Prices Scraping
Social Networks
Member Activity
0
Forum Posts
0
Topics
0
Questions
0
Answers
0
Question Comments
0
Liked
0
Received Likes
0/10
Rating
0
Blog Posts
0
Blog Comments
Share: